quote:
and without having ever worked there, can often immediately see things that would make the operation more efficient. How is management there all day and never figures it out?
Process improvements cost money. Better employees cost money - if they can even be found. Owner doesn't want to take a hit to profit, which they think will happen, and doesn't believe more efficient will result in higher sales.
It's the same mentality that results in store owners passing along credit card fees to the customer, despite a million studies that indicate accepting credit cards result in higher sales.
I used to have a lot of clients in F&B, most of them have been fired because they are great cooks and terrible business owners when it comes to finding ways to make more money. They make "enough" and are happy with it.
